Yesterday's baseball marathon just reinforced something I have been thinking the last week or so. We should flip Jonny Damon and Bobby Abreu in the lineup.
Abreu is one of the most complete players in the MLB and has been a Yankees pickup along the lines of David Justice or David Cone in seasons past. But, for whatever reason, last year's home run derby champ is not hitting many dingers anymore.
Meanwhile Damon is on a power tear. His two yesterday, one in each game, gave him 20 for the season. His triple to lead off the first game, which almost reached the wall in center field (420 ft.), would have also been a home run in Yankee Stadium (408 ft.).
